| Reverse description | Armored equestrian figure of a knight, facing right at full gallop, bearing a sword raised aloft and a heraldic shield on his arm, representing the militant ideals of the Teutonic Order. Below the horse, the date 16-12 is divided across the field in two parts. The Teutonic Order's cross shield appears prominently in the lower exergual area. The entire central composition is encircled by a wreath of twelve heraldic shields depicting the coats of arms of the territories and bailiwicks associated with the Order, arranged symmetrically around the periphery within a beaded border. |
